Technology Behind Neon Strip Lights
The Evolution of Neon Lighting Technology
Neon lighting has a rich history, dating back to the early 20th century when the first commercial neon lights were introduced. Traditional neon lights consisted of glass tubes filled with neon gas or other noble gases. When an electric current was passed through these tubes, the gas would ionize, producing a distinct and vibrant glow. However, these traditional neon lights had limitations, such as high energy consumption and a relatively short lifespan.
With advancements in technology, modern neon strip lights have emerged. These are predominantly based on LED (Light - Emitting Diode) technology. LEDs are semiconductor devices that convert electrical energy into light. The integration of LED technology into neon strip lights has revolutionized the industry. LED - based neon strip lights offer several advantages over their traditional counterparts. They consume significantly less energy, are more durable, and have a longer lifespan.
How Neon Strip Lights Work
In an LED - based neon strip light, the flexible circuit board is populated with a series of LED chips. These chips are often encapsulated in a protective material, such as silicone, which not only safeguards the LEDs from physical damage but also helps in diffusing the light, creating a soft and uniform glow similar to that of traditional neon lights.
The LED chips are designed to emit light in a specific color or a range of colors. In the case of RGB (Red, Green, Blue) neon strip lights, the combination of these three primary colors allows for a vast spectrum of colors to be created. By adjusting the intensity of each color channel, different hues and shades can be achieved, enabling users to customize the lighting according to their preferences.
The electrical components of the neon strip light, including the driver and the control circuitry, play a crucial role in ensuring stable and efficient operation. The driver regulates the current flowing through the LEDs, protecting them from over - current and ensuring consistent light output. Advanced control systems, such as DMX (Digital Multiplex) or wireless controllers, can be used to manipulate the lighting effects, such as dimming, color - changing, and creating dynamic lighting sequences.

Choosing the Right Neon Strip Lights
Quality Considerations
When choosing neon strip lights, quality should be a top priority. Look for products from reputable manufacturers that use high - quality LED chips. The color accuracy, brightness, and lifespan of the neon strip lights depend on the quality of the LEDs. Check for certifications, such as CE (Conformité Européene) or UL (Underwriters Laboratories), which indicate that the product meets safety and quality standards.
The construction of the neon strip light is also important. A well - made strip will have a durable circuit board and a reliable protective coating. The silicone encapsulation, if present, should be of high quality to ensure protection against environmental factors. Additionally, the electrical components, such as the driver, should be of good quality to ensure stable operation.
Compatibility and Control Options
Consider the compatibility of the neon strip lights with your existing electrical system and any control devices you plan to use. Some neon strip lights are designed to work with specific voltage levels, so make sure they are compatible with your power supply.
If you want to have control over the color, brightness, or lighting effects of the neon strip lights, look for products that offer suitable control options. Some strip lights come with built - in dimming functions, while others can be controlled via a remote control, a mobile app, or a smart home system. Ensure that the control system is easy to use and provides the level of customization you desire.

Installation and Maintenance of Neon Strip Lights
Installation Process
The installation of neon strip lights can be relatively straightforward, but it requires careful planning and attention to detail. First, clean the surface where the strip lights will be installed to ensure good adhesion. If the strip lights are adhesive - backed, simply peel off the protective layer and stick them to the surface. Make sure to apply even pressure to ensure a secure bond.
For more permanent installations or in areas where adhesion may not be sufficient, you can use mounting clips or brackets. When bending the strip lights to fit around corners or curves, do it slowly and gently to avoid damaging the internal components. If you need to cut the strip lights to size, follow the manufacturer's instructions carefully, as some strip lights can only be cut at specific intervals.
When connecting the strip lights to the power supply, make sure to use the appropriate wiring and connectors. If you are unsure about the electrical installation, it's advisable to consult a qualified electrician, especially in commercial or outdoor applications where safety regulations are more stringent.
Maintenance Tips
Maintenance of neon strip lights is relatively simple. Regularly inspect the strip lights for any signs of damage, such as cracks in the protective coating, loose connections, or a decrease in light output. If you notice any issues, turn off the power immediately and troubleshoot the problem.
Clean the strip lights gently with a soft, dry cloth to remove dust and dirt. Avoid using harsh chemicals or abrasive cleaners, as they can damage the surface of the strip lights. If a section of the strip light stops working, check the connections first. In some cases, a loose connection may be the cause. If the problem persists, it may be necessary to replace the faulty section of the strip light.
